VW ID.3 has a barely noticeable advantage in terms of price – it starts at 28600 £, while the Skoda Karoq costs 29100 £. That’s a price difference of around 514 £.
Power, torque and acceleration say a lot about how a car feels on the road. This is where you see which model delivers more driving dynamics.
When it comes to engine power, the VW ID.3 has a clearly edge – offering 326 HP compared to 190 HP. That’s roughly 136 HP more horsepower.
In acceleration from 0 to 100 km/h, the VW ID.3 is noticeable quicker – completing the sprint in 5.70 s, while the Skoda Karoq takes 7 s. That’s about 1.30 s faster.
In terms of top speed, the Skoda Karoq performs minimal better – reaching 221 km/h, while the VW ID.3 tops out at 200 km/h. The difference is around 21 km/h.
There’s also a difference in torque: VW ID.3 pulls clearly perceptible stronger with 545 Nm compared to 360 Nm. That’s about 185 Nm difference.

In curb weight, Skoda Karoq is noticeable lighter – 1380 kg compared to 1787 kg. The difference is around 407 kg.
In terms of boot space, the Skoda Karoq offers evident more room – 521 L compared to 385 L. That’s a difference of about 136 L.
In maximum load capacity, the Skoda Karoq performs noticeable better – up to 1630 L, which is about 363 L more than the VW ID.3.
When it comes to payload, Skoda Karoq to a small extent takes the win – 549 kg compared to 473 kg. That’s a difference of about 76 kg.

The Skoda Karoq is a smart, unfussy compact SUV that blends roomy practicality with a pleasantly composed driving character. It won’t turn heads at a car meet, but it will make daily life easier with clever storage, sensible ergonomics and a reassuringly grown-up ride.
detailsThe VW ID.3 is a crisply styled electric hatch that masks serious practicality behind a friendly, modern face, making city runs and longer trips pleasantly fuss free. For buyers seeking a sensible, well-equipped EV that doesn't take itself too seriously, the ID.3 strikes a neat balance of comfort, tech and everyday usability with a cheeky smile.
